Overview of Baggage Handler

Baggage handlers are responsible for loading, unloading, and transporting luggage and cargo to and from airplanes. They work in airports and are an essential part of the airline industry, ensuring that passengers' belongings arrive safely and on time. Baggage handlers must be physically fit and able to lift heavy items, as well as work quickly and efficiently under pressure. They also need to follow strict safety protocols to prevent accidents and ensure the smooth operation of the airport.
Baggage handlers typically work in teams, with each member responsible for a specific task, such as loading or unloading baggage from the plane, transporting it to the correct destination, or sorting it for delivery to the correct flight. They may also be responsible for maintaining and repairing equipment used in the baggage handling process. The job requires attention to detail, as even a small mistake can lead to lost or damaged luggage, which can result in unhappy customers and potential damage to the airline's reputation.

About Baggage Handler Resume

A baggage handler resume should highlight the candidate's physical fitness, ability to work under pressure, and attention to detail. It should also emphasize any relevant experience, such as previous work in a similar role or in a related industry, such as warehousing or logistics. The resume should be clear and concise, with a focus on the candidate's ability to meet the demands of the job.
In addition to relevant experience, a baggage handler resume should also highlight any relevant skills, such as the ability to operate machinery or equipment used in baggage handling, as well as any certifications or training related to safety or handling procedures. The resume should also include any relevant education or training, such as a high school diploma or certification in a related field.

Introduction to Baggage Handler Resume Work Experience

The work experience section of a baggage handler resume should focus on the candidate's experience in loading, unloading, and transporting luggage and cargo. It should also highlight any experience working in teams or under pressure, as well as any experience with safety protocols or equipment maintenance. The section should be organized chronologically, with the most recent experience listed first.
In addition to listing specific job duties, the work experience section should also highlight any achievements or successes, such as meeting or exceeding performance targets, improving safety protocols, or reducing the number of lost or damaged bags. The section should also include any relevant training or certifications, such as those related to operating machinery or equipment used in baggage handling.
